anamē Releases New Track Ahead of Album and Summer Tour

anamē is hitting the road for their Anywhere Summer Tour, and they set the tone with “Anywhere (Road Trippin’)” to tease their debut LP!


It’s happening! The Scandinavian duo and Anjunabeats staple, anamē, have officially announced that their debut album is in the works. This is thrilling news because, since 2022, these talented producers have been working hand in hand with the brand, delivering the melodic heat on tunes like “Gratitude” with Above & Beyond and Marty Longstaff, “Influencer” with BLR and Robbie Rise, “Light For Me,” and more. But, while there isn’t a release date yet, the guys are quenching our thirst by unleashing the album’s first single, “Anywhere (Road Trippin’).”

The track was tested among thousands of fans as anamē’s closing selection for both of their supporting sets for Above & Beyond at Printworks London, and it made quite the impression. It’s easy to see why. The song is led by heartfelt vocals that’ll make the listener fall desperately in love. As the soft melodics joyfully build in strength, you may have the urge to drop a tear or two, and that’s quite all right. Some of the best tracks to ever emerge have had this effect, and it reminds us that the dancefloor is not only a space to groove but is also a judgment-free sanctuary.

“You can take me anywhere, just as long as you’re with me.” This record glues together what we are about. The first time Thomas sent me the ‘Anywhere’ vocal, I was like, wow. It just hits in the heart. And it very heavily emphasizes songwriting, which is key to us. We don’t just want to make club records. We want to make music that tells a story.

Marcus Schössow (1/2 of anamē)

While this track gives us a glimpse into what fans can expect come time for the full package reveal, it also ties in nicely with their forthcoming tour. In fact, the adventure has been dubbed the Anywhere Summer Tour, and it has anamē touching down in major hot spots, including Dallas, San Francisco, Chicago, and more. It kicks off on June 29 in Las Vegas, and they’ll even be dropping by The Gorge in Washington to party with the Anjunafam at Group Therapy Weekender. But the States can’t have all the fun. At the end of the road, they’ll cross the pond and show some love to the UK, putting a cap on the fun after their performance at the dance music mecca, Tomorrowland.
